- Standard PVC Hoses: These are your basic, everyday hoses. They're typically made with a PVC material and reinforced with a wire helix or a similar structure to maintain their shape and flexibility. They are an excellent option for general ventilation, dust collection, and exhaust systems. They're budget-friendly and get the job done for many applications. They can work in a pretty wide temperature range, but always double-check the specs for your specific needs.
- Heavy-Duty PVC Hoses: Need something a bit tougher? Heavy-duty hoses are made for more demanding applications. They often feature thicker PVC walls and more robust reinforcement, making them more resistant to abrasion, punctures, and pressure. If you are dealing with abrasive materials, high air velocities, or rough handling, these are the way to go. These hoses can handle higher temperatures and more intense conditions.
- Fire-Resistant PVC Hoses: Safety first, right? These hoses are specifically designed to meet fire safety standards. They are constructed with flame-retardant PVC materials that will help prevent the spread of fire. They are essential for applications where fire safety is a major concern, like in industrial settings, kitchens, or anywhere that potentially hazardous materials are present.
- Anti-Static PVC Hoses: If you're working with materials that can generate static electricity, you need an anti-static hose. These hoses are made with materials that dissipate static charges, preventing the build-up of static electricity, which can be a safety hazard, especially in environments with flammable materials. They are super important for applications involving dust, powders, or other materials that can generate static.
- HVAC Systems: One of the primary uses is in Heating, Ventilation, and Air Conditioning (HVAC) systems. They're used to distribute air throughout buildings, connecting air conditioning units, furnaces, and ventilation fans to the ducts. Their flexibility makes them ideal for navigating around building structures.
- Dust Collection Systems: These hoses are perfect for dust collection, particularly in woodworking shops, factories, and other places where dust is generated. They connect to dust collectors, vacuuming up sawdust, shavings, and other airborne particles, keeping your workspace clean and safe.
- Exhaust Systems: They are used in exhaust systems, removing fumes, smoke, and odors from the environment. This is common in garages, workshops, and industrial settings where engines or chemical processes are used.
- Dryer Venting: Many people use them to vent their clothes dryers. These hoses connect the dryer to the outside vent, expelling hot, moist air to prevent mold and mildew growth inside your home.
- Portable Air Conditioners: They connect to portable air conditioners, expelling hot air from the unit to the outside. This helps cool a room or area without requiring permanent ductwork installation.
- Industrial Ventilation: In industrial settings, they're used to ventilate areas where chemicals, gases, or other hazardous materials are present. They help maintain air quality and ensure worker safety.
- Agricultural Applications: They also have agricultural applications, for example, in greenhouses or to ventilate areas where livestock is housed.
- Application: What will you be using the hose for? Different applications have different requirements. For example, a dust collection system will require a hose that's resistant to abrasion, whereas a dryer vent hose doesn't need to be as robust.
- Material Compatibility: Is the hose compatible with the materials you'll be conveying? PVC is resistant to many chemicals, but not all. Be sure the hose material won't react with the substances passing through it.
- Temperature Rating: The temperature of the air or material being conveyed is a very important factor. PVC hoses have temperature limits, so make sure the hose you choose can handle the temperatures involved in your application.
- Flexibility and Bending Radius: How much flexibility do you need? Consider the bends and turns the hose will need to make. A smaller bending radius means the hose can bend more sharply without kinking or restricting airflow. So, if you're working in a tight space, choose a hose with a tighter bend radius.
- Durability: How long do you need the hose to last? Consider the environment, potential wear and tear, and the frequency of use. If the hose will be exposed to abrasive materials or harsh conditions, choose a heavy-duty option.
- Safety Standards: Do you need a fire-resistant or anti-static hose? If safety is a concern, make sure the hose meets the necessary standards and certifications.
- Airflow Requirements: Make sure the hose can handle the required airflow. The 200mm diameter is generally suitable for moderate to high airflow, but you should also factor in the length of the hose, the number of bends, and any restrictions.
- Cost: The price varies depending on the type and features of the hose. While price is important, don't sacrifice quality for cost, especially if you need a specific feature, like fire resistance.
- Measure and Cut: Measure the length you need and cut the hose to the correct size. Make sure you leave a little extra length to accommodate any bends or turns.
- Connectors and Clamps: Use appropriate connectors and clamps to securely attach the hose to the ductwork or equipment. Ensure the connections are airtight to prevent leaks. The type of connector and clamp will depend on the application and the type of ducting.
- Secure the Hose: Support the hose along its length, particularly if it's long or has several bends. Use hangers or supports to prevent sagging and ensure proper airflow.
- Avoid Sharp Bends: Minimize sharp bends, as these can restrict airflow and reduce efficiency. Use gradual curves instead.
- Regular Inspections: Regularly inspect the hose for any signs of damage, such as cracks, tears, or punctures. Check the connections to make sure they're secure and airtight.
- Cleaning: Clean the hose periodically to remove any dust, debris, or buildup. The frequency of cleaning depends on the application. For dust collection systems, it might be more frequent. Use a vacuum or brush to remove any blockages.
- Prevent Kinks and Crushing: Be careful to avoid kinking or crushing the hose, as this can damage it and restrict airflow. Ensure the hose is properly supported and positioned.
- Storage: When not in use, store the hose in a cool, dry place away from direct sunlight and extreme temperatures. This will help prolong its life.
- Poor Airflow: If airflow is reduced, check for kinks, bends, or blockages in the hose. Also, ensure the connections are airtight and that the fan or blower is working correctly.
- Leaks: Check for leaks at the connections. Tighten clamps or replace damaged connectors. If the hose itself is leaking, inspect it for cracks or tears and replace it if necessary.
- Hose Damage: Inspect for physical damage, such as punctures or abrasions. Replace damaged sections or the entire hose if the damage is extensive.
- Noise: Excessive noise can indicate a problem. Check for loose connections, obstructions in the hose, or problems with the fan or blower. Ensure the hose is properly supported and isn't vibrating against any surfaces.
- Excessive Dust Buildup: If dust is accumulating excessively, clean the hose more frequently. Check for any leaks or gaps in the system that may be allowing dust to escape.

What Exactly is a PVC Flexible Ducting Hose 200mm?
First things first: what is a PVC flexible ducting hose 200mm? Well, the name pretty much says it all. It's a hose made from Polyvinyl Chloride (PVC), designed to be flexible, and with a diameter of 200mm (approximately 8 inches). These hoses are used primarily for ventilation and air conveyance. Think about systems where you need to move air or fumes from one place to another. This is where this type of ducting hose comes into play. The 'flexible' aspect is super important because it allows you to easily maneuver the hose around obstacles, bends, and corners, unlike rigid ductwork. They’re super useful in a bunch of scenarios, from industrial settings to your home workshop.
Now, about that 200mm size. That refers to the inside diameter. This is a common size, offering a good balance between airflow capacity and manageability. You’ll find that it's suitable for a wide range of applications, especially those that need moderate to high airflow. This size allows for efficient air movement while still being relatively easy to install and handle. Because it is PVC, it offers a good balance of durability and cost-effectiveness. PVC is known for being resistant to many chemicals and environmental factors, which makes it a practical choice for various environments. That is why it’s a popular choice for both DIY enthusiasts and professionals alike. Keep in mind that when selecting a hose, factors like the specific application, the temperature of the air being conveyed, and any potential exposure to chemicals are super important, you need to consider this.
